摘要: 确定了服务器端为基于Windows2000Server平台的WAPSEEKER无线搜索集成系统·给出无线数据与互联网的通信原理,使用ActiveServerPage3.0、VbScript、WMLScript等嵌入式编程语言和面向对象的数据库技术,完成了搜索文档的目标表示、结果信息的分段浏览、文档信息的自动查询、用户信息收发等功能模块·使用GPRS、WAP手机等移动设备访问互联网上材料加工工程领域信息成为现实·

关键词: 材料加工, 信息搜索, 移动互联网, 通信模型, 目标表示

Abstract: A wireless search system WAPSEEKER is integrated on the platform of Windows2000 server terminal. Based on the communication principle between wireless data and Internet, such functional modules as the objective expression of search web pages, automatic query of document information, segment browsing of result information and receiving/sending of user information were implemented by using the embedded programming languages Active Server Page 3.0, VBScript and WMLScript as well as the object-oriented database techniques. Thus, the requirement to access the information on materials processing technology on mobile Internet comes true by GPRS or WAP handset.
